general human services, you won't be alone. The field of study is the #65 most popular program in the country. This means there are lots of options to choose from when you decide to get your degree.
For its 2024 ranking, College Factual looked at 14 schools in the New England Region to determine which ones were the best for general human services students pursuing a degree. Combined, these schools handed out 1,361 degrees in general human services to qualified students.
